Woman-and-child-at-bus-stopGirls of The Abbey School, Reading, UK ran a charitable event in March and raised a remarkable £2600 for Wings of Hope which supports  school projects for underprivileged children in Chennai, India and Malawi. This was part of the Snapshots Projects for fundraising schemes and awards programme run by WOHAA.

Michael Thomas of Pipal Press donated a unique framed print of this picture of a Jat woman and child in Bhuj, Kutch for a raffle. WOH’s mission is to ’empower through education’ so the picture seemed very appropriate. The winner was Charles Lovibond, a teacher at the Abbey School.
